Takara Fansubs is a new fansub that translates anime from french and release them in english. I'm not particularly fan of that practice, because many stuff can be "Lost In Translation", but for now, is the best around.
Except maybe for ANN's translation of Nobodys Boy Remi. But that's for someone who has access to both files, to compare the translation.

Romeo and Nobody's Girl Remi are stalled with only the first episode released from both, the other two had episodes released last month. Hope they resume them. Coincidently or not, their both ongoing projects are Dezaki series.

I myself really need to check out Zambot and Daitarn. Zambot looks interesting because for one, it's very short for a 70's anime, and two because it started the 'kill 'em all' phase of Tomino's career.

Daitarn looks bizarre as hell.


Aug 3, 2010 1:49 PM

Offline
Apr 2007
543
Daitarn is very much a comedy show with giant robots. Think James Bond at its campiest and give him a giant robot. That just about sums it up.

Zambot 3 was apparently Tomino getting revenge on the people who commission giant robot shows.
